Trains from Cluj-Napoca to Budapest run on average 1 times per day, taking around 10h 14m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£28 but you can travel from only £20 by coach.

There are 1 trains per day. The earliest train runs at 08:36, the last at 08:36. The fastest train covers the 354 km distance in 10h 14m.

The train journey from Cluj-Napoca to Budapest offers scenic views of the Transylvanian landscape, passing through rolling hills, vibrant countryside, and charming villages, particularly in the Romanian segment of the route.

In Budapest, you can unwind at the Széchenyi Thermal Bath, one of Europe's largest thermal bath complexes. Explore the vibrant Great Market Hall for local foods and crafts, or take a scenic cruise on the Danube River for unique views of the city's landmarks. Visit the House of Terror Museum to learn about Hungary's history under fascist and communist regimes, and enjoy a performance at the stunning Hungarian State Opera House. Don't miss the best sights: Buda Castle offers panoramic views and houses the Budapest History Museum, while the Parliament Building and Fisherman's Bastion provide breathtaking architecture and views. St. Stephen's Basilica offers a grand interior and panoramic dome views, and Heroes' Square is noted for its iconic statues and the Millennium Monument.
Three to four days in Budapest is typically sufficient to explore major attractions such as Buda Castle, the Hungarian Parliament Building, Széchenyi Thermal Bath, and to enjoy the city's vibrant culinary and cultural scene.
